## v3.2.0 — Snapshot testing defaults

Heads up: snapshot tests for Lanternkit UI components now auto-update on local runs but fail hard in CI. Obsolete snapshots get pruned automatically instead of piling up. If a build goes red overnight, it's probably a stale snapshot someone forgot to commit. The defaults now in effect are these.

deployment values, fahop-fahip:
[aldion]
port = 5432
team = novdor
host = aldion.nelvrodyn.corp
region = south-1
access_code = ac_d2865a
timeout_ms = 1500

# InkLedger Environments

InkLedger, our PDF invoice renderer, runs in three environments: dev, staging, and production. Each environment has its own font cache, template bucket, and render queue. New team members should verify staging parity before promoting any template change. Please read each setting carefully before editing anything. The staging environment currently uses the following configuration values.

deployment values, yadup-tajof:
oliath:
  log_level: debug
  metrics_host: metrics.oliath.zemvarlabs.internal
  pool_size: 4

Hey Priva,

Quick heads-up before Friday's DR drill for the Inkmill markdown pipeline: we'll restore the renderer config from the cold backup, so you'll need the escrow credentials handy. Grab a coffee first — the restore takes a while. For the sealed vault copy, the recovery passphrase is below.

recovery phrase for kahop-kahap: istys-novdor-joreth-silir-eliys

Release checklist — Fanwick notification service. Before tagging the release, verify fan-out backpressure behaves under load. Run the `burst-5k` scenario in the Calder staging cluster and watch the dispatch queue depth: it should plateau, not climb, once the shed threshold kicks in. If subscribers lag, the broker should downgrade to batched delivery automatically — new folks, this is expected, not a bug. Confirm no dropped notifications in the audit stream, then check the box. Record the verifying build token directly below this item.

session token of kahag-bawip = htk6_729d08